Dolphins Finish Strong in Head of South Regatta

AUGUSTA, Ga. - Jacksonville's men's rowing team had solid finishes from all boats to round out the fall campaign. The Dolphins achieved seven top five finishes and one first place finish against tough competitors. 

To start the day, the Men's Club 2 event had two JU boats placed in the top five. Mason Fors and Liam Wickham came in first with a time of 19:12.0, while Henry Camillo and Cameron Ganim placed third with a 19:31.4 time. Following their lead, four boats placed in the Men's Championship with second, third, fourth and sixth place finishes respectively. 

Next, the Men's Championship 4+ had three Dolphin boats row across the finish line in fifth, eighth and ninth places. To round out the day's events, the Men's Championship 8+ had four boats finish in the top 10. The Dolphins achieved second, sixth, seventh and eighth place to have a boat stand on the podium for the fifth time. 

"Today's performances were solid, our guys went out there and did what they were supposed to do," Head Coach Preston Weinard said. "We executed well." 

The Dolphins will return to the water in the spring of 2022.
